Please tune into SPEED Channel on Wednesday, May 14th at 9 p.m. ET to see David and Buzzie Reutimann on “Hometown Heroes with Wendy Venturini.” Wendy interviewed David to find out who his hometown hero is and of course he selected his father. After she interviewed both David and Buzzie in Talladega, we lined up a film crew to visit Reutimann Racing today in Zephyrhills (Fla.) to shoot b-roll and interview Buzzie and David’s mom (Linda).

 

David Reutimann to be a co-host with Rick Allen, Phil Parsons and Michael Waltrip for the NASCAR Craftsman Truck Series race at Lowe’s Motor Speedway live on SPEED Channel. He will be in the booth for two segments during the NCTS race on Friday, May 16th – time TBD. The 134-lap event starts at 8 p.m. Eastern.

UPS TEAM TAKES 22nd PLACE AT RIR

It was short-track racing at its finest on Saturday night as the Sprint Cup competitors took the track at Richmond International Raceway (RIR).  The race provided its viewers with door banging action through 400 laps including a late-race crash that determined the outcome of the race. David Reutimann and the UPS Team managed to avoid the major accidents but finished in the 22nd position after battling a loose condition on the #44 Toyota.
 
Reutimann took the green flag in the #44 UPS Toyota from the 14th position to start the Dan Lowry 400. In the opening stages of the race, the UPS Toyota looked strong as the Florida native threatened to break into the top-10, hovering in the 11th place position. The first caution flag of the event fell on lap 65 after the #70 blew a tire and made contact with the outside wall. In the 12th spot, Reutimann entered pit road for a four tire stop with an adjustment to the air pressure in the left rear tire after radioing to his team that he was experiencing a lack of forward bite.
